The proliferation of betting predictions from outlets like Deadspin, which on April 24 published explicit picks for that evening’s NBA playoff games, marks a deepening entanglement between sports journalism and gambling markets. During the postseason, when each possession carries heightened stakes, such content shifts the role of coverage from retrospective analysis to prescriptive advice. Deadspin’s selections for Friday’s slate join a competitive field of prognosticators whose recommendations can move lines and shape public perception. This convergence challenges the traditional separation between editorial independence and commercial advocacy. As states continue legalizing sports wagering, the industry’s reliance on betting-driven engagement will only intensify, leaving unresolved the question of whether journalism can maintain critical distance when it profits from the very action it describes.
